Output fe2678cb597eb01623f0111e89f2a3c29d72244a98965e55c82241663a56076e:3

value
2800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e01333ea3e8dd6ecce36e7a9b5ca9fd863d5662e OP_EQUAL
address
3N7pHkHty6XtMuQkyKymF22BJZ3KkpB7pV
transaction
fe2678cb597eb01623f0111e89f2a3c29d72244a98965e55c82241663a56076e
confirmations
346828
spent
true